#dcfe14 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dcfe14 is composed of 86.3% red, 99.6%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 92.1%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 68.7 degrees, a saturation of 99.2% and a lightness of 53.7%. #dcfe14 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ff28 with #b9fd00. Closest websafe color is: #ccff00.

#dcfe14 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dcfe14 has RGB values of R:220, G:254, B:20 and CMYK values of C:0.13, M:0, Y:0.92, K:0. Its decimal value is 14482964.

Shades and Tints of #dcfe14
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#101300 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.
